About
Marc P. Y. Desmulliez is a pioneering researcher whose work spans the frontiers of soft robotics, intelligent medical devices, and advanced manufacturing. His key contributions lie in developing novel sensing and actuation systems, most notably in magnetic manipulation for gastrointestinal ultrasound. In a landmark 2019 study (126 citations), he demonstrated autonomous magnetic servoing of a micro-ultrasound probe in a porcine model, achieving marker localization with 1.0 ± 0.9 mm accuracy—a breakthrough for minimally invasive diagnostics. Desmulliez also shaped the trajectory of soft robotics through his 2023 perspective article (50 citations), which traced the field’s evolution from the 1960s to modern untethered systems enabled by rapid prototyping and flexible materials. His work on nanocomposite-based piezoresistive pressure sensors (44 citations) delivered compact, low-pressure sensors for delicate applications, while his innovations in light-based synthesis of metallic nanoparticles on 3D-printed substrates (2020) promise high-performance, customized electronics. Additionally, he has contributed to nature-inspired engineering by creating datasets for extracting biological design principles. With a portfolio that bridges fundamental materials science and translational biomedical robotics, Desmulliez continues to drive impactful, interdisciplinary engineering.
